Bilateral breast reconstruction with deep inferior epigastric perforator flaps in slim patients.

Maria ManiSamer SaourKelvin RamseyKieran PowerPaul HarrisStuart James
Published in: Microsurgery (2017)
The DIEP flaps may be a safe option for bilateral breast reconstruction among patients with BMI <25 without sacrifice in volume or increase in donor-site complications; low BMI does not in itself contraindicate bilateral DIEP breast reconstruction.
